收藏
回答

大家是怎么解决开发版和线上版调用URL不一样的?

问题模块
开发者工具

是这样的,开发版目前调用后端服务使用的地址是:https://dev.xxx.com,线上版调用的 URL 是 https://www.xxx.com,目前采用的方式是发布小程序之前,将 dev.xxx.com 改为 www.xxx.com,请问还有更好的办法吗?不然每次发布前都要改一下

最后一次编辑于  2017-08-16  (未经腾讯允许,不得转载)
邀请回答
复制链接收藏关注问题回答

5 个回答

  • 康佳
    康佳
    2017-08-16

    如果能给线上版的小程序设置启动参数就好了,在启动参数里面指定后端服务地址,就可以完美解决了

    2017-08-16
    赞同
    回复
  • 杰杰一号
    杰杰一号
    2017-08-16

    提交审核的时候,就是正式url了。

    2017-08-16
    赞同
    回复
  • 无色
    无色
    2017-08-16

    app.js里面将url的前面统一部分提出来就可以啦

    2017-08-16
    赞同
    回复
  • 赛文.迪斯.雷特
    赛文.迪斯.雷特
    2017-08-16

    别偷懒了,我也是差不多的处理方式,只不过不直接改地址,而是自己设定 true/false 参数来控制

    2017-08-16
    赞同
    回复
  • BigBear
    BigBear
    2017-08-16

    写个公共js文件,用的时候引用一下。

    2017-08-16
    赞同
    回复